Latest Patents

Derek Sieburth holds a patent for the Ras suppressor SUR-8 and related compositions and methods. The present invention relates to Ras suppressors, specifically the Ras suppressor SUR-8. It provides isolated nucleotide sequences encoding SUR-8, isolated SUR-8 peptides, antibodies that specifically bind to SUR-8, methods for detecting SUR-8, methods for producing SUR-8 transgenic animals, non-human animals expressing SUR-8, and methods for screening compounds that can alter SUR-8 associated signal transduction.
